You need to assign an entity ID and Description to each financial entity you are defining. You can define financial entities using a range or wildcard option.
For example, the table below shows how to use the range option to define:
subaccount numbers 100, 200, and 300 as entities 1,2, and 3
and
entity ID "Consol" is the consolidation for entities 1, 2, and 3:
Entity ID |
Description |
Range or Wildcard |
Define as |
1 |
Lumber Dept. |
R |
DDDD-100 to DDDD-199 |
2 |
Hardware Dept. |
R |
DDDD-200 to DDDD-299 |
3 |
Plumbing Dept. |
R |
DDDD-300 to DDDD-399 |
Consol |
Consolidation |
R |
DDDD-100 to DDDD-399 |
Note: DDDD represents the main account number.
The entity ID you assign to the range is the financial entity you will use when printing reports. Based on the information in the table above, you would enter "Consol" to print reports for subaccount numbers 100 through 399. To print reports for subaccount numbers 300 through 399, you would enter "3".
